What Is Full-Arch Replacement?
Full-arch substitute is a dental treatment designed to restore a whole arch of missing out on teeth, commonly in the top or reduced jaw. This procedure involves the use of dental implants or a repaired prosthesis, which can substantially boost your oral feature and visual appearance.
If you're missing most or every one of your teeth, this option could be excellent for you, as it offers a secure and resilient option.
Throughout the procedure, your dental practitioner will certainly evaluate your jawbone's health and structure. If essential, they'll carry out bone grafting to make certain there suffices support for the implants.
After this, they'll position the implants into the jawbone, serving as roots for your new teeth. You'll after that await the implants to integrate with the bone, a procedure known as osseointegration, which can take a number of months.
As soon as healing is full, your dental professional will affix the tailor-made prosthetic teeth to the implants. This technique not only restores your smile however likewise assists keep your jawbone's integrity.
Inevitably, full-arch replacement provides a comprehensive solution for those fighting with considerable missing teeth, supplying both practical and aesthetic advantages.
Perks of Full-Arch Substitute
Selecting a full-arch substitute includes various advantages that can considerably enhance your quality of life.
First and foremost, you'll experience boosted function; consuming and talking come to be much easier with a secure, tooth-supported framework. You won't need to stress over loose dentures slipping or creating discomfort during dishes.
Visually, full-arch substitutes can significantly enhance your self-confidence. With a natural-looking smile, you'll feel more comfortable socializing and engaging with others. This can cause improved self-confidence and a much more positive expectation on life.
Moreover, full-arch replacements are created to last, supplying you with a long-term solution for missing out on teeth. Unlike traditional dentures, which might need frequent adjustments, these replacements usually require much less upkeep over time.
In addition, many individuals discover improvements in general dental health after the procedure. By changing missing out on teeth, you're reducing the risk of bone loss and protecting face framework. This can lead to a more vibrant look as you age.
Dangers of Full-Arch Substitute
While the advantages of full-arch substitutes are engaging, it's important to evaluate the threats that come with the procedure. One substantial threat is the potential for infection. After surgery, there's always an opportunity that germs can go into the surgical site, causing problems.
You might also experience blood loss, which, while typically convenient, can sometimes require additional treatment.
One more worry is nerve damage. During the procedure, neighboring nerves can be affected, leading to numbness or pain. This may resolve gradually, but sometimes, it can cause long-term problems.
In addition, you might deal with difficulties connected to the implants themselves. These can consist of helping to loosen, crack, or failure of the prosthetic, demanding added surgeries.
